Common Misunderstandings & Unit Confusion

A common misunderstanding is underestimating the caloric and fat content of certain toppings like guacamole, cheese, and especially queso. While delicious, these additions can significantly increase a meal's overall nutritional impact. Portion sizes are also crucial; this calculator assumes standard serving sizes, but actual restaurant portions can sometimes vary slightly.

Regarding units, nutrition facts are universally standardized: calories are measured in kilocalories (kcal), protein, fat, and carbohydrates in grams (g), and sodium in milligrams (mg). Fiber is also measured in grams. Our calculator adheres to these standard units to provide clear and consistent information.

Variables Explained:

Key Variables Used in the Calculation
Variable Meaning Unit (auto-inferred) Typical Range (per serving)
Base Item Foundation of the meal (Burrito, Bowl, Tacos, Salad) N/A (base unit) Varies significantly (e.g., Burrito > Bowl)
Protein Primary protein source (Chicken, Steak, Tofu, etc.) Grams (g) for macros 180-250 kcal, 20-35g Protein
Rice Optional grain addition Grams (g) for macros 180-200 kcal, 35-38g Carbs
Beans Optional legume addition Grams (g) for macros 120-130 kcal, 6-8g Protein, 6-7g Fiber
Salsa Flavorful topping N/A (minimal impact) 10-20 kcal, 0-4g Carbs
Toppings Additional ingredients (Cheese, Guacamole, Sour Cream, etc.) Grams (g) for macros Highly variable (e.g., Guac 150 kcal, Lettuce 5 kcal)

Q: How do I interpret the Sodium (mg) value?

A: Sodium is measured in milligrams (mg). The daily recommended intake for most adults is around 2,300 mg. Many restaurant meals, especially customizable ones, can quickly reach or exceed this limit. Pay close attention to high-sodium ingredients like cheese, queso, and certain seasoned meats if you're monitoring your sodium intake.

Q: How can I lower the calorie count of my Illegal Pete's meal?

A: To reduce calories, consider these tips: opt for a bowl or salad instead of a burrito, choose leaner proteins like chicken or veggies, go easy on or skip rice, and be mindful of high-calorie toppings like cheese, sour cream, queso, and guacamole. Loading up on fresh salsas, lettuce, and jalapeños adds flavor with minimal calories.

Q: What are the best options for a high-protein meal?

A: For a high-protein meal, select steak, chicken, or carnitas as your protein. Tofu is also a good plant-based protein source. Combining protein with beans (black or pinto) will further boost your protein intake. Consider a bowl to avoid the carb-heavy tortilla if your goal is primarily protein.
